# Search Record

On the Detail Map, a search bar is available at the top right of the map. This helps in searching for locations or specific records plotted on the map.

When records have not been plotted, a location/ address can be searched by adding a suitable prompt.

As seen in the example above, a location has been searched and plotted on the map using the Search Bar.

Once the records have been plotted, this search bar can search for any specific record from the plotted ones using the primary attribute.

This search zooms the map to the area where the required record is plotted. The preferred pushpin blinks in quick succession to highlight its position from among the records.
